当前位置: 网站首页 >pycharm > www.allbet828.net

www.allbet828.net

admin 发布:2026年02月16日 03:00:22 1301


随着移动互联网和云计算的飞速发展,API已成为现代软件开发中不可或缺的一部分,为了更好地设计、构建和使用API,Swagger这一强大的API设计和文档工具应运而生,Swagger提供了一个简洁的方式,帮助开发人员更高效地构建、测试、文档化和使用RESTful API,本文将带领读者走进Swagger的世界,共同开启API开发新纪元。

Swagger概述

Swagger入门指南

Swagger是一个开源的API设计和文档工具,支持多种语言和框架,它提供了一种标准的方式描述和定义API,使得开发人员可以轻松地生成API文档、进行API测试,甚至自动生成客户端代码,通过Swagger,开发人员可以更好地理解API的功能和使用方法,从而提高开发效率和代码质量。

Swagger核心组件

  1. Swagger UI:一个可视化的界面,用于展示API文档和进行API测试。
  2. Swagger Codegen:根据Swagger API定义自动生成客户端和服务器端代码的工具。
  3. Swagger Editor:一个在线编辑器,用于编写和验证Swagger API定义。
  4. Swagger Inspector:一个浏览器插件,用于捕获和分析API请求和响应。

入门步骤

  1. 安装Swagger Editor:访问Swagger官网下载并安装Swagger Editor。
  2. 创建API定义文件:使用Swagger Editor创建一个新的API定义文件(YAML或JSON格式)。
  3. 定义API:描述API的端点、请求参数、响应格式等。
  4. 生成API文档:保存API定义文件后,通过Swagger UI生成统一的API文档。
  5. 测试API:使用Swagger UI对API进行测试,确保API功能正常。
  6. 集成开发环境:将Swagger集成到开发环境中,方便开发人员使用。

Swagger优势与注意事项

优势:

  1. 统一API文档:Swagger生成的API文档方便团队成员之间的协作。
  2. 自动化测试:通过Swagger进行API测试,提高开发效率和代码质量。
  3. 代码生成:Swagger Codegen可以根据API定义自动生成客户端和服务器端代码,节省开发时间。

注意事项:

  1. 确保API定义的准确性:在定义API时,要确保描述清晰、准确。
  2. 注意安全性和性能:在使用Swagger时,要注重保护API的安全性和性能。
  3. 持续更新和维护:随着项目的进展,需要不断更新和维护API定义。

总结与展望

本文通过介绍Swagger的基本概念、核心组件、入门步骤、优势和注意事项,帮助读者了解并掌握Swagger,掌握Swagger,开发人员可以更有效地设计、构建和使用API,随着技术的不断发展,我们相信Swagger将继续发挥重要作用,为API开发带来更多便利和创新。


相关文章

  • Swagger唱词的魅力,探索音乐与生活的交融

    发布:2026/02/23 14:30:28

    随着移动互联网和云计算的飞速发展,API已成为现代软件开发中不可或缺的一部分,为了更好地设计、构建和使用API,Swagger这一强大的API设计和文档工具应运而生,Swagger提供了一个简洁的方式,帮助开发人员更高效地构建、测试、文档化...


  • Swagger蚂蚁,微小之躯,伟大之力

    发布:2026/02/23 14:00:18

    随着移动互联网和云计算的飞速发展,API已成为现代软件开发中不可或缺的一部分,为了更好地设计、构建和使用API,Swagger这一强大的API设计和文档工具应运而生,Swagger提供了一个简洁的方式,帮助开发人员更高效地构建、测试、文档化...


  • Swagger加密,探索与理解

    发布:2026/02/23 13:07:10

    随着移动互联网和云计算的飞速发展,API已成为现代软件开发中不可或缺的一部分,为了更好地设计、构建和使用API,Swagger这一强大的API设计和文档工具应运而生,Swagger提供了一个简洁的方式,帮助开发人员更高效地构建、测试、文档化...


  • 利用Tornado和Swagger构建强大的API服务

    发布:2026/02/23 13:00:28

    随着移动互联网和云计算的飞速发展,API已成为现代软件开发中不可或缺的一部分,为了更好地设计、构建和使用API,Swagger这一强大的API设计和文档工具应运而生,Swagger提供了一个简洁的方式,帮助开发人员更高效地构建、测试、文档化...


  • Swagger与HTTP Headers,探索API的交互世界

    发布:2026/02/23 12:07:11

    随着移动互联网和云计算的飞速发展,API已成为现代软件开发中不可或缺的一部分,为了更好地设计、构建和使用API,Swagger这一强大的API设计和文档工具应运而生,Swagger提供了一个简洁的方式,帮助开发人员更高效地构建、测试、文档化...


  • 昆明,Swagger的魅力之旅

    发布:2026/02/23 11:37:08

    随着移动互联网和云计算的飞速发展,API已成为现代软件开发中不可或缺的一部分,为了更好地设计、构建和使用API,Swagger这一强大的API设计和文档工具应运而生,Swagger提供了一个简洁的方式,帮助开发人员更高效地构建、测试、文档化...


 欧博官网平台  欧博官网登录入口  www.abg808.com  欧博官网网址  www.allbetgaming.net  www.abg000.net  www.abg5588.net  欧博假网一比一包杀  欧博私网开户  欧博官网